Sarah Welch, Ping Ho, & Amanda Franke of Backbone Hospitality
Women Leading Woman: Panel Discussion
Sarah Welch, Ping Ho, & Amanda Franke of Backbone Hospitality
Women Leading Woman: Panel Discussion
Behind one of Detroit's most award-winning and buzz-worthy restaurant concepts, a sustainable butcher shop and gourmet restaurant called Marrow, is a team of women intentional about the food they choose and the way they lead. Backbone Hospitality is a Detroit-based, women-led team committed to equity and excellence in the foodservice industry, and in this session, CEO Ping Ho, VP of Operations Amanda Franke, and Chef Culinary Officer Sarah Welch share the tangible ways they leave the ladder down for women in the industry, with practical take-aways for other women seeking to create opportunities and spaces were hospitality leaders can grow and thrive.
